OpsZ is a comprehensive IT operations platform designed to address the complexities of enterprise IT environments. Scott Albrecht, with a career in computer science and extensive experience in operational infrastructures, has developed OpsZ to unify disparate IT tools and processes within large organizations.
OpsZ is designed to provide a cohesive IT operations platform that integrates visibility, automation, governance, and orchestration across distributed systems. The platform is built to work with existing enterprise tools, minimizing the need for replacements and focusing on scaling and security. Its architecture is informed by the expertise of industry veterans from companies like Oracle and Workday.
Visibility: Provides a unified control plane across hybrid environments. Automation: Supports AI-driven operations with a focus on responsible deployment. Governance: Ensures transparency, auditability, and control over IT processes. Orchestration: Seamlessly integrates with existing enterprise systems.

OpsZ aims to reduce operational inefficiencies and integration debt by serving as a connective substrate for enterprise systems. It allows organizations to derive actionable insights, reduce mean time to resolution (MTTR), and automate remediation processes. The platform is poised to support AI integration, providing essential governance and orchestration for AI-driven operations.
The platform is currently undergoing early enterprise deployments, with plans to transition to a self-service model supported by global consulting partners. OpsZ aims to expand its functionality to become a critical layer for identity, governance, and orchestration in AI-enhanced operations.
